Notes:"Of this edition five hundred and fifty copies have been printed, five hundred of which are for sale."
A collection of 101 tales, from Italian, French, and classical sources, first printed in 2 volumes, 1566-67.
Based on the privately printed edition of Joseph Haslewood in 1813, with his preliminary matter, and facsimiles of the original title-pages, 1566-67, and reproductions of those of the 2d edition, 1575.
"Documents relating to Painter": v. 1, p. [liii]-lxii.
